The Effects of Using Insoles on Walking in Children With Increased Femoral Anteversion and Pes Planovalgus

简要总结

Increased Femoral Anteversion is a transverse plan problem that affects lower body alignment, walking and standing characteristics and also pes planovalgus mostly accompanies with IFA. It is shown that children with IFA and PPV have back and leg pain, fatigue, muscle cramps and they are under the risk for chronic disorders such as osteoarthritis, scoliosis and muscle injuries.

Insoles, which reduce pronation of foot (flat foot), provide apparently a static correction by supporting proper alignment in children with IFA and PPV. However, the dynamic effects of insoles to lower extremity biomechanics while walking is not known.

The aims of this study are to determine the effects of the insoles on walking biomechanics in children with IFA and PPV by comparing with their healthy peers.

入选标准

  • Insole Group Between the ages 7-15, Trochanteric Prominens Angle Test > 20⁰, Hip internal rotation angle > 60⁰, Without insole Foot Posture Index score > 5, With insole Foot Posture Index score > 4, Using their insoles' at least one month.
  • Control Group Between the ages 7-15, Trochanteric Prominens Angle Test < 20⁰, Foot Posture Index score < 5, Without any neurologic or orthopedic disease

排除标准

  • Neurological and / or musculoskeletal problems, Orthopedic problems to prevent walking.

结局指标

主要结局

Gait Analysis

时间窗: Day 1

Three-dimensional gait analysis (Temporo-spatial parameters and pelvis, hip, knee and ankle kinematic in three plans)

Static Foot Posture Assesment

时间窗: Day 1

Foot Posture Index - 6 6 items ( 1.talar head palpation, 2.supra and infra lateral malleolar curvature,3.calcaneal frontal plane position, 4.prominence in the region of the talonavicular joint, 5.congruence of the medial longitudinal arch, and 6.abduction/adduction of the forefoot on the rearfoot)
